The Power of v-slot in Vue.js 3

One of the most powerful features introduced in Vue.js version 3 is the v-slot directive. This feature has revolutionized the way we work with slots, providing a more flexible and intuitive way to define slot props and slot content.

With v-slot, developers can now create more complex and reusable components by passing data and functions into scoped slots, allowing for better separation of concerns and improved code organization.

Furthermore, the v-slot directive enables more dynamic and customizable slot behavior, giving developers greater control over how content is distributed and rendered within their Vue components.

Overall, the introduction of v-slot in Vue.js 3 has significantly enhanced the capabilities of slot-based component composition, empowering developers to create more sophisticated and flexible Vue applications.

Understanding the v-slot Directive in Vue 3

When working with Vue 3, understanding the v-slot directive is essential for managing the distribution and organization of content within components. The v-slot directive provides a way to define slots in a component’s template, allowing for more flexible and dynamic content distribution. With Vue 3, the v-slot directive has been enhanced to provide even more powerful capabilities for handling slot content.

One of the key features of the v-slot directive in Vue 3 is its ability to handle named slots, enabling developers to explicitly define where specific content should be placed within a component. This level of control allows for a more precise and customizable approach to slot management, resulting in cleaner and more maintainable component designs. Additionally, the v-slot directive in Vue 3 supports scoped slots, which enable the passing of data from the parent component to the slotted content, enhancing the overall reusability and flexibility of components.

In summary, the v-slot directive in Vue 3 offers a robust and intuitive mechanism for managing content distribution within components. Its support for named slots and scoped slots empowers developers to create highly modular and adaptable component structures, ultimately leading to more efficient and maintainable code.

Mastering v-slot in Vue.js 3: Tips and Tricks

Gracias por leer mi blog sobre Vue.js 3. En este artículo, te voy a mostrar cómo dominar el uso de v-slot en Vue.js 3 con algunos consejos y trucos útiles.

El v-slot es una característica poderosa de Vue.js que nos permite personalizar el comportamiento de los componentes de manera flexible. Al dominar el uso de v-slot, puedes mejorar la reutilización, la legibilidad y la mantenibilidad de tus componentes en Vue.js 3.

En esta publicación, te guiaré a través de algunas técnicas avanzadas para aprovechar al máximo v-slot en Vue.js 3. Aprenderás cómo utilizar v-slot para pasar datos, eventos y contenido personalizado a los componentes, lo que te permitirá crear aplicaciones más dinámicas y escalables.

Además, exploraremos algunos trucos y buenas prácticas para optimizar el uso de v-slot en tus proyectos de Vue.js 3. Al comprender a fondo estas técnicas, podrás mejorar tu habilidad para trabajar con componentes en Vue.js 3 y llevar tus aplicaciones al siguiente nivel.

Using v-slot for Advanced Component Composition in Vue 3

When it comes to advanced component composition in Vue 3, using v-slot offers a powerful and flexible approach. v-slot, also known as the scoped slots syntax, allows you to pass data from a parent component to a child component, enabling a higher level of customization and reusability.

With v-slot, you can define slots in the parent component and then use them to pass content or data into the child component, allowing for more dynamic and complex component structures. This feature is particularly useful when working with reusable components that require different content or behavior based on the context in which they are used.

By leveraging v-slot, you can create more versatile and composable components, making it easier to manage complex UI elements and improve code organization. This advanced component composition technique empowers Vue 3 developers to build more maintainable and extensible applications while adhering to best practices in component-based architecture.

Demystifying v-slot: Harnessing its Potential in Vue 3

In Vue 3, the v-slot directive has gained significant attention for its powerful capabilities in managing slots and content distribution. Understanding the intricacies of v-slot is crucial for unleashing its full potential and optimizing your Vue applications. With v-slot, you can control the content insertion points in your components, offering a flexible and efficient way to compose and customize the layout of your application.

By delving into the nuances of v-slot, developers can streamline the process of passing data and manipulating the structure of components. Leveraging v-slot effectively empowers developers to build more dynamic and reusable components, ultimately enhancing the flexibility and maintainability of Vue 3 applications.

Exploring the various use cases and best practices for v-slot can illuminate its versatility and enable developers to harness its potential for creating sophisticated UI components. Whether it’s managing conditional content rendering, scoped slots, or dynamic component composition, mastering v-slot opens up a world of possibilities for enhancing the reactivity and organization of Vue 3 applications.